Evaluation of the Effect of Aligner Seaters on the Predictability of Tooth Movement in Clear Aligner Therapy.
Evaluation of the Effect of Aligner Seaters on the Predictability of Tooth Movement in Clear Aligner Therapy: A Randomized Clinical Trial
The goal of clinical trial is to know the role clear aligner seater. The main question it aims to answer is to evaluate the use of clear aligner seater on the effectiveness of clear aligner therapy by questioning the predictability of proposed treatment plan.
- Group A (Regular-use group): Use chewy with the 1st insertion of each aligner sets for a day or a couple of days until the aligner seated well with no gap with the teeth. The patients will be instructed to bite on the chewy while the aligners are in position for few seconds.
- Group B (customized-use group): In addition to the regular use of the chewy, the participants will be instructed to bite for few seconds while the aligners are in their mouth at bedtime on a daily bases.

Detaljeret beskrivelse
A single-operator, multi-center randomized controlled trial (RCT) with a 1:1 allocation ratio will be conducted among patients seeking orthodontic treatment with clear aligner therapy. The study will take place at the Postgraduate Orthodontic Clinic, College of Dentistry, University of Baghdad, Baghdad, Iraq. Eligible participants will be randomly assigned to one of two aligner seater (chewy) use protocols. To minimize inter-operator variability, all participants will be treated by the same orthodontist.
A standardized clinical protocol will be followed. Each participant will undergo extraoral and intraoral photography, intraoral scanning using the Medit i700 scanner (Medit Corp., Seoul, South Korea), and radiographic assessment including cone-beam computed tomography (CBCT) and lateral cephalometric radiography.
On the day of aligner insertion, gingival index and plaque index will be recorded. The teeth will be isolated and cleaned with a water-pumice slurry using a rubber polishing cup mounted on a low-speed handpiece. The enamel surfaces will be rinsed and dried with oil-free compressed air, followed by conventional acid etching with 37% phosphoric acid for 30 seconds. The etched surfaces will then be rinsed for 10 seconds according to the manufacturer's instructions and air-dried until a frosty white appearance is observed.
A universal adhesive (BISCO All-BOND UNIVERSAL, USA) will be applied to the etched enamel surfaces using a nylon brush, followed by gentle air thinning for 2 seconds with the air stream directed perpendicular to the enamel surface. Attachment templates will be filled with Neo Spectra™ ST Universal Composite (Dentsply Sirona), a nanohybrid composite material, and attachments will be bonded according to the aligner manufacturer's prescribed attachment positions. The composite will then be light-cured for 20 seconds.
Group A (Regular-use group): Participants will use the aligner seater during the initial insertion of each new aligner for one to two days, or until the aligner is fully seated without visible gaps. Participants will be instructed to bite on the aligner seater for a few seconds while the aligner is in place.
Group B (Customized-use group): In addition to the regular-use protocol described for Group A, participants will be instructed to bite on the aligner seater for a few seconds each night at bedtime throughout the study period.
All participants will receive standardized written instructions regarding clear aligner care and the manufacturer's recommendations. A study-specific questionnaire will be completed to assess pain during treatment. Participants will attend follow-up visits every 30 days (after every three aligners), during which gingival index, plaque index, intraoral photographs, digital intraoral scans, and questionnaire data will be collected. Participants will also be instructed to contact the treating orthodontist immediately if attachment loss occurs.
Participants will be followed for four months.

Inclusion Criteria:
- Male and female participants.
- Age between 18 and 45 years.
- Mild to moderate crowding or spacing.
- ANB angle between 1° and 5°.
- Planned for non-extraction clear aligner treatment.
- Willing and able to provide written informed consent and comply with the study protocol.
Exclusion Criteria:
- Craniofacial syndromes (e.g., cleft lip and/or palate) or other congenital craniofacial anomalies.
- Severe crowding.
- Signs and/or symptoms of temporomandibular disorders (TMD).
- Previous orthodontic treatment.

Primary outcome measure
Tidsramme: Four months
|
Tooth movement predictability will be assessed as the absolute difference between the prescribed and achieved tooth movement in linear (mm) and angular (degrees) measurements using three-dimensional digital model superimposition.
Digital models will be analyzed using Geomagic Control X software.
